Chinese e-commerce giants tracking daily sales in the billions

Published Mon, Nov 28, 2016 · 09:50 PM

Beijing

PREDICTING the changing tastes of China's consumers is becoming easier thanks to the country's e-commerce giants, who monitor sales that can exceed US$17 billion in a single day.

The country's second-biggest web-based retail platform, JD.com Inc, already has dozens of new indexes tracking sales of products from liquor to appliances. Larger rival Alibaba Group Holding Ltd plans to publish its own spending gauges in coming months.
